Münsing, Deutschland - On December 17, 2024, the B11A in Bavaria is at Münsing's scene of considerable traffic disorders. Drivers have to prepare for massive restrictions due to a construction site. The maintenance work, which takes place from 11:39 a.m. to 5:00 p.m., contain renovation and expansion projects over a length of 228 meters. According to current information from the Central Office for Transport Management Bavaria, this will bring considerable traffic disruptions and increase the risk of traffic jams. The traffic is slowed down and it is important to consider the traffic signs to protect yourself and others, such as News.de reported.

But that's not the only traffic disability in the region. On the same day, after several truck accidents on the smooth road, there was a traffic jam, which lasted over three hours, which many commuters and travelers hit towards Munich. Around 6 a.m., several trucks blocked the motorway access, which had started to slide due to the winter weather. Rushes moved up to the confluence with Pfaffenrieder Straße before the traffic finally got back after hours. The police from Wolfratshausen has been in constant use since the early morning to cope with the Situation and prevent other accidents, such as sueddeutsche.de

Anyone who is traveling to the B11A or the motorway feeder today must expect significant loss of time. The combination of the construction site and the winter conditions ensures a particularly high risk of storage and brings the patience of road users to the test. Drivers are urgently asked to plan their routes and keep an eye on the current traffic information so as not to get into traffic jams.
